Overview

The Donidan family remembers things that lots of folks
now overlook. Sometimes they talk right from their minds
and hear right from their hearts. When they sit down to
chat with a friend, that friend is often different from them.
On a special day Mattie meets a new friend who's much
like her yet different too. Their adventure together lets
Mattie know how much she really can do.

About the Author

Laughing Womyn was a kid once too and she’s always had a big imagination. Her imagination grew her into a Shaman who loves to tell stories for special kids, no matter how many years they’ve been on Earth. For now she lives in a log cabin in a deep valley in the middle of a forest. Her log cabin is surrounded by beautiful flowers and every day she’s visited by all sorts of folks like hummingbirds, cardinals, hawks, deer, people, cats, chipmunks, butterflies, coyotes, owls, fairies, elves, and probably a pixie or two. She’s never actually seen the pixies but she’s pretty sure they’re there.

Kara lives in a log cabin southeast of Laughing Womyn on the other side of Owl Creek and Pole Cat Ridge. She loves to teach folks how to make music on guitars, banjos, mandolins and mountain dulcimers. Kara's parents and many of her 'lots of greats' were musicians and artists. She knew when she was very young that she would grow up to be a musician and artist too. Kara shares her log cabin with five mischievous cats and one lazy hound dog.
